Located in a rural neighborhood of Normal, Illinois, is the quaint community of Holiday Blair House, where they offer daily entertainment, chef-inspired meals, and unmatched independent living services. Great Place to Work Institute has even honored Holiday Blair House with certification as a Great Place to Work® for their 2022-2023 awards, so you can be sure the staff is happy to be there.
This charming, two-story community offers residents a cozy and supportive environment. Visit with your friends and family in the spacious interiors that are filled with tasteful furnishings, or enjoy the fresh air by reclining in one of the rocking chairs beneath the shady front entrance. Feel free to admire the vibrant gardens and well-manicured lawns while taking your pup for a stroll — this is a pet-friendly community after all!
Supportive associates and convenient services are available around the clock to provide residents with a low-stress environment. Housekeeping, linen, and maintenance services are offered on a regular basis, and the professional culinary team prepares three delectable and nutritious meals every day. Scheduled transportation services to nearby parks, golf courses, grocery stores, and other local attractions are also provided.

We had a great tour at Blair House. There were just some things about the facility that weren't the right fit for our loved one. They don’t have full apartments there. Instead, the living spaces are almost like a hotel room that offers a little kitchenette, and I just didn’t think our loved one would be comfortable with that set-up. Also, the rooms we saw were very small, and they just weren’t as updated. That being said, there was quite a price point difference between Blair House and the community we chose. Blair House's monthly fee was quite a bit less, and they had lower entrance fees as well. The sales director that we talked to really seemed to want to get to know our loved one and very much wanted to hear about her. She made the touring process very smooth and easy.

A Place for Mom has scored Holiday Blair House 9 out of 10 using our proprietary review score.
We assign review scores to give a more reliable view into senior living communities and home care agencies. Our review scores prioritize reviews that are recent — the past 24 months — because we know families need current information when choosing senior care.
Those with many recent, positive reviews receive a high review score, while providers with few recent reviews — regardless of how positive — receive a lower review score. Communities with no recent reviews will not have a review score, even if older reviews are positive. The maximum A Place for Mom review score a community can receive is 10 points.
